summaryrefslogtreecommitdiffstats
path: root/server/setup/03-apt-install
diff options
context:
space:
mode:
authorSven Gothel <[email protected]>2013-06-06 02:08:35 +0200
committerSven Gothel <[email protected]>2013-06-06 02:08:35 +0200
commitcafd69db21cd732f60f114ed00509bd83fcc1f8c (patch)
tree3c3e61a3a0ee5867d48df9b0a71326a1c82b71da /server/setup/03-apt-install
parente805a0236bcaa21a7f125b34115da2dc5797294b (diff)
server APK packages install
Diffstat (limited to 'server/setup/03-apt-install')
-rw-r--r--server/setup/03-apt-install/01-apt-basics.lst8
-rw-r--r--server/setup/03-apt-install/02-apt-java.lst9
-rw-r--r--server/setup/03-apt-install/03-apt-perl.lst96
-rw-r--r--server/setup/03-apt-install/04-apt-mail.txt31
-rw-r--r--server/setup/03-apt-install/05-apt-mysql.lst12
-rw-r--r--server/setup/03-apt-install/06-apt-web.lst9
-rw-r--r--server/setup/03-apt-install/xx-apt-install.sh13
7 files changed, 178 insertions, 0 deletions
diff --git a/server/setup/03-apt-install/01-apt-basics.lst b/server/setup/03-apt-install/01-apt-basics.lst
new file mode 100644
index 0000000..de999f8
--- /dev/null
+++ b/server/setup/03-apt-install/01-apt-basics.lst
@@ -0,0 +1,8 @@
+sasl2-bin
+libsasl2-2
+libapache2-mod-authn-sasl
+libsasl2-modules
+libsasl2-modules-gssapi-mit
+libsasl2-modules-ldap
+libsasl2-modules-otp
+libsasl2-modules-sql
diff --git a/server/setup/03-apt-install/02-apt-java.lst b/server/setup/03-apt-install/02-apt-java.lst
new file mode 100644
index 0000000..3acb3a1
--- /dev/null
+++ b/server/setup/03-apt-install/02-apt-java.lst
@@ -0,0 +1,9 @@
+openjdk-7-jdk:amd64
+openjdk-7-jre:amd64
+openjdk-7-jre-headless:amd64
+openjdk-7-jre-lib
+openjdk-7-jre-zero:amd64
+icedtea-7-jre-cacao:amd64
+icedtea-7-jre-jamvm:amd64
+icedtea-netx:amd64
+icedtea-netx-common
diff --git a/server/setup/03-apt-install/03-apt-perl.lst b/server/setup/03-apt-install/03-apt-perl.lst
new file mode 100644
index 0000000..cbd7b01
--- /dev/null
+++ b/server/setup/03-apt-install/03-apt-perl.lst
@@ -0,0 +1,96 @@
+perl
+perl-base
+perl-modules
+libalgorithm-diff-perl
+libalgorithm-diff-xs-perl
+libalgorithm-merge-perl
+libarchive-zip-perl
+libbit-vector-perl
+libcarp-clan-perl
+libclass-isa-perl
+libconfig-auto-perl
+libconfig-inifiles-perl
+libconvert-binhex-perl
+libcrypt-passwdmd5-perl
+libdate-calc-perl
+libdate-calc-xs-perl
+libdbd-mysql-perl
+libdbi-perl
+libdigest-hmac-perl
+libencode-locale-perl
+liberror-perl
+libfile-basedir-perl
+libfile-copy-recursive-perl
+libfile-desktopentry-perl
+libfile-fcntllock-perl
+libfile-find-rule-perl
+libfile-homedir-perl
+libfile-listing-perl
+libfile-mimeinfo-perl
+libfile-tail-perl
+libfile-which-perl
+libfont-afm-perl
+libfont-freetype-perl
+libhtml-form-perl
+libhtml-format-perl
+libhtml-parser-perl
+libhtml-tagset-perl
+libhtml-template-perl
+libhtml-tree-perl
+libhttp-cookies-perl
+libhttp-daemon-perl
+libhttp-date-perl
+libhttp-message-perl
+libhttp-negotiate-perl
+libio-socket-inet6-perl
+libio-socket-ssl-perl
+libio-string-perl
+libio-stringy-perl
+liblist-moreutils-perl
+liblocale-gettext-perl
+liblwp-mediatypes-perl
+liblwp-protocol-https-perl
+libmail-sendmail-perl
+libmail-spf-perl
+libmailtools-perl
+libmime-tools-perl
+libnet-daemon-perl
+libnet-dbus-perl
+libnet-dns-perl
+libnet-http-perl
+libnet-ip-perl
+libnet-rblclient-perl
+libnet-ssleay-perl
+libnetaddr-ip-perl
+libnumber-compare-perl
+libpango-perl
+libperl5.14
+libplrpc-perl
+librrds-perl
+libsgmls-perl
+libsocket6-perl
+libswitch-perl
+libsys-hostname-long-perl
+libtext-charwidth-perl
+libtext-glob-perl
+libtext-iconv-perl
+libtext-wrapi18n-perl
+libtie-ixhash-perl
+libtimedate-perl
+liburi-perl
+libuuid-perl
+libwww-perl
+libwww-robotrules-perl
+libx11-protocol-perl
+libxml-namespacesupport-perl
+libxml-parser-perl
+libxml-sax-base-perl
+libxml-sax-expat-perl
+libxml-sax-perl
+libxml-simple-perl
+libxml-twig-perl
+libxml-xpathengine-perl
+libyaml-libyaml-perl
+libyaml-perl
+libyaml-tiny-perl
+perlmagick
diff --git a/server/setup/03-apt-install/04-apt-mail.txt b/server/setup/03-apt-install/04-apt-mail.txt
new file mode 100644
index 0000000..5fe4040
--- /dev/null
+++ b/server/setup/03-apt-install/04-apt-mail.txt
@@ -0,0 +1,31 @@
+sendmail
+sendmail-base
+sendmail-bin
+sendmail-cf
+sendmail-doc
+bsd-mailx
+dovecot-antispam
+dovecot-core
+dovecot-gssapi
+dovecot-imapd
+dovecot-ldap
+dovecot-lmtpd
+dovecot-managesieved
+dovecot-mysql
+dovecot-pop3d
+dovecot-sieve
+dovecot-solr
+clamav
+clamav-base
+clamav-daemon
+clamav-docs
+clamav-freshclam
+clamav-milter
+clamav-testfiles
+libmail-sendmail-perl
+libclamav-client-perl
+libclamav6
+clamav-milter
+bogofilter
+bogofilter-bdb
+bogofilter-common
diff --git a/server/setup/03-apt-install/05-apt-mysql.lst b/server/setup/03-apt-install/05-apt-mysql.lst
new file mode 100644
index 0000000..1568019
--- /dev/null
+++ b/server/setup/03-apt-install/05-apt-mysql.lst
@@ -0,0 +1,12 @@
+mysql-common
+mysql-server
+mysql-server-5.5
+mysql-server-core-5.5
+mysql-client-5.5
+mysql-utilities
+mysql-workbench
+mysql-workbench-data
+python-mysql.connector
+dovecot-mysql
+libdbd-mysql-perl
+libmysqlclient18
diff --git a/server/setup/03-apt-install/06-apt-web.lst b/server/setup/03-apt-install/06-apt-web.lst
new file mode 100644
index 0000000..70d8260
--- /dev/null
+++ b/server/setup/03-apt-install/06-apt-web.lst
@@ -0,0 +1,9 @@
+apache2
+apache2-mpm-worker
+apache2-utils
+apache2.2-bin
+apache2.2-common
+libapache-pom-java
+libapache2-mod-authn-sasl
+libapache2-mod-dnssd
+python-httplib2
diff --git a/server/setup/03-apt-install/xx-apt-install.sh b/server/setup/03-apt-install/xx-apt-install.sh
new file mode 100644
index 0000000..7b29773
--- /dev/null
+++ b/server/setup/03-apt-install/xx-apt-install.sh
@@ -0,0 +1,13 @@
+#! /bin/sh
+
+rm -f xx-apt-install.log
+
+for i in 01-apt-basics.lst \
+ 02-apt-java.lst \
+ 03-apt-perl.lst \
+ 04-apt-mysql.lst \
+ 05-apt-mail.txt \
+ 06-apt-web.lst \
+ ; do
+ apt-get --assume-yes -q install `cat $i` 2>&1 | tee -a xx-apt-install.log
+done